JOB SUMMARY: The Senior Accounting Manager plans and directs daily accounting activities for the Company with the Director of Finance. The Senior Accounting Manager works with the Director of Finance and the CFO to ensure the goals and objectives for the accounting operations of the company are met effectively and efficiently.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Assist the Director of Finance in overseeing and managing the daily tasks in the accounting department.
- Ensure accuracy and completeness of financial records in accordance with GAAP.
- Manage month end closing processes as well as end of year processes.
- Coordinate production of monthly financial statements.
- Supervise and mentor other accounting staff.
- Assist with internal control procedures as necessary.
- Assist in System Implementations as required.
- Maintain an orderly accounting filing system.
- Assist the Director of Finance to coordinate the provision of information to external auditors for the annual audit.
